Nelnet (NNI) reported first-quarter 2026 earnings, with the company posting earnings per share of $1.94 for the period ending March 31, 2026. The financial results reflect continued strength in the company's loan servicing operations while navigating a challenging environment in education financing. Revenue figures for the quarter were not disclosed in the company's earnings materials. Industry observers noted that the loan servicing business operates with relatively predictable cash flows, though quarterly earnings may fluctuate based on operating factors and one-time items. The company's scale in federal loan servicing provides a degree of revenue stability, though margin pressures remain a consideration for market participants. The student loan sector continues to attract attention given ongoing policy discussions in Washington. Market participants appear to be adopting a wait-and-see approach regarding potential legislative or regulatory developments that could reshape the competitive landscape for loan servicers. Nelnet's diversified operations, including business processing and communications services, provide diversification benefits that many pure-play education lenders do not possess. This business mix has historically helped moderate the impact of cycles in any single segment.
